If the command is executing the *MSGRPY message reply function the
values in this field will have the following meanings.
0 No. Confirmation message will not be sent.
1 System messages. Confirmation message will be sent on replies to
system messages.
2 Non-system messages. Confirmation message will be sent on
replies to non-system messages.
3 All messages will generate a confirmation message.
For other commands this field will have the following meanings.
0 No. Confirmation message will not be sent.
1 Yes. Confirmation message will be sent.
Command string
This is the iSeries command that corresponds to the command code entered
on the mobile phone. It can be any valid system or user command. Be sure
that the command or program will run without attempts to use a display file,
and it must not issue any inquiry message. If this happens, it will not be
possible to reply to such a message using MidJet GSM Text.
Use F4 in this field to use the prompt function.
These special values can be used:
*MSGHLP Use this value to retrieve the help (second level) text for a
system message
*MSGRPY Sends a reply to a message sent to a user. Messages
accepting a reply have a reply number attached.
*MSGACK Sends an acknowledgement reply to a message sent to a user.
Messages accepting an acknowledgement have a reply number
attached.
*NONE No command is executed.
*REMOVE No command is executed and the entry will be removed from
the log.
*USRMSG GSM phone to iSeries user message. Uses two predefined
parameters, User Id on the iSeries and message text.
The following describes the variables and values returned for the substitution
parameters:
&L The maximum number of characters on the phone when used
for displaying messages. This value is retrieved from the User
file. If a message arrives from an unregistered user, this
parameter will contain *N.
&P1 - &P9 Parameters. Parameter value as typed on the mobile phone, or
default value from command code file.
&S The sequence number in the Received messages file.
